What is a compact car?
1 Answers
Compact cars generally refer to models with engine displacements around 1.0-1.3 liters. However, the distinction between micro cars and compact cars, as well as other similar vehicle classifications, has become increasingly blurred. The classification is usually determined by the manufacturer's positioning and the predecessor model of the vehicle. Subcompact cars: Also known as A-segment cars, these are the most common family vehicles with wheelbases typically ranging from 2.5 to 2.7 meters and engine displacements generally between 1.6 to 2.0 liters. In China, subcompact cars including domestic brands, joint-venture models, and pure imports have become the main models in the current domestic car purchase market. Mid-size cars: These generally refer to vehicles with wheelbases ranging from 2.7 to 2.9 meters, body lengths between 4.6 to 4.9 meters, engine displacements typically from 2.0 to 3.0 liters, and seating for five passengers.
